A luxury home in one of Brisbane’s most sought-after suburbs has been reduced to rubble after a fierce blaze tore through the property on Wednesday afternoon.
Firefighters were called to Trundle Street in Coorparoo at around 2pm, after reports that a two-storey home was fully alight.
Emergency crews arrived to find the property engulfed in flames, with thick black smoke billowing high above the city skyline.
Witnesses reported the plume could be seen from kilometres away, stretching as far as the Princess Alexandra Hospital.
Ten Queensland Fire and Emergency Services crews worked to bring the inferno under control and stop it from spreading to neighbouring homes in the densely built-up area.
